Walmart Sam's Club U.S. — CapEx increased by 47.9% to $287.00M in Q4 2025 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ric declined by 23.1%, from $373.00M to $287.00M. Over 2 years (FY 2023 to FY 2025), Sam's Club U.S. — CapEx shows an upward trend with a 29.1% CAGR.
Increased spending suggests aggressive expansion or infrastructure upgrades, while decreased spending may indicate a focus on cash preservation.
